3. 2013 Apportionments - If you have been affiliated with the United Methodist Church for any amount of time, you may have heard this word. Basically apportionments are the share each annual conference and local church pay to support international, national, and regional missions. Our giving when combined with other churches, allow the United Methodist Church to accomplish something bigger than ourselves. We have 14 funds that we support with our apportionments and we have paid 100% of our obligations since 2003.
